Yeah these cars don't have full power till either 3rd or 4th gear

I know a guy locally with one making 1500ish hp set up for the texas mile and stuff like that, full power comes in around 3rd or 4th before that it's just a fraction of it. Runs like 11s in the 1/4(at like 150ish) and trap over 200 in the 1/2 mile


Plus the fact that a set of gears is around $20,000 and a transmission I'm sure is double or triple that
